St John's University-New York is a higher education institution located in Queens County, NY. In 2020, the most popular Bachelor's Degree concentrations at St John's University-New York were General Biological Sciences (257 degrees awarded), General Finance (174 degrees), and Criminal Justice - Law Enforcement Administration (156 degrees).
In 2020, 4,662 degrees were awarded across all undergraduate and graduate programs at St John's University-New York. 59.5% of these degrees were awarded to women, and 40.5% awarded men. The most common race/ethnicity group of degree recipients was white (2,080 degrees), 3.13 times more than then the next closest race/ethnicity group, asian (665 degrees).
The median undergraduate tuition at St John's University-New York is $42,530, which is $13,967 more than the national average for Doctoral Universities ($28,563).
